Software Development Life Cycle Models and Methodologies

Introduction

Software development life cycle (SDLC) is important for the software project success, the good software engineer should have the enough experience and knowledge to prefer one model than another based on the project context.

Therefore, it may be required to choose the right SDLC model according to the specific concerns and requirements of the project. I wrote another article on how to choose the right SDLC, you can follow this link for more information.

In this article, we will explore the different types of models and the advantages and disadvantages of each one and when to use them.

Read more

Advertisements